**Postmortem Timeline — Gatewick Turnstile Counter**

14:05 — The turnstile counter at Bellmont Arena began double-counting entries after a firmware push from the Ostrey pipeline. 14:22 — Operations noticed occupancy figures exceeding venue capacity. 14:40 — Rollback to the prior firmware restored accurate counts. The faulty push skipped the staging gate, which is the root cause under review. The offending build's trace token is recorded below.

session token of yageg-kagap = htk9_89026285c

## Canary gating — test plan note

Quick recap for the sync: the Driftlock gate now blocks promotion if error rate in the canary pool exceeds baseline by 0.5% over a ten-minute window, or if p99 latency doubles. We're adding a synthetic-traffic check so quiet services don't auto-pass. Tests run against the Plover staging cluster; rollback path is exercised on every run. To trigger gate evaluations manually from the harness, authenticate with the token below.

bearer token for kajeg-hagug: eyJhbGciOiJIUzI1NiIsInR5cCI6IkpXVCJ9.eyJzdWIiOiIn0W9e4In0.m8MiI-b-

## Artifact Signing — SDK Parity Notes (Weekly Sync)

Kestrel SDK for Android reached parity with the Swift client this sprint: offline queueing, batched telemetry, and retry semantics now match. Both SDKs ship as signed artifacts from the same pipeline. Remaining gap: background sync throttling, targeted next sprint. Verify both release bundles before tagging. Both artifacts validate against the shared signing key below.

signing key of kawig-fafog = bky19_6Fypv1qws7J8qJtaYjX